From: High-performance bifunctional porous non-noble metal phosphide catalyst for overall water splitting

Electrocatalytic oxygen evolution reaction. a The polarization curves recorded on different catalysts. b The enlarged region of the curves in a. c The corresponding Tafel plots. d Comparison of the overpotentials required at 10 mA cm−2 among our catalyst and available reported OER catalysts. e Comparison of the current densities delivered at 300 mV among our catalyst and available reported OER catalysts. f Double-layer capacitance (Cdl) measurements of Ni2P and FeP/Ni2P catalysts. g Cyclic voltammetry (CV) curves of FeP/Ni2P before and after the acceleration durability test for 5000 cycles. h Time-dependent potential curve for FeP/Ni2P at 100 mA cm-2. Electrolyte: 1 M KOH
